Dance theatre company cakeface is casting for the world premiere of Stairway to Stardom, which is currently in development at HERE Arts Center in Soho. As Culturebot describes in their piece, Eight Reasons cakeface’s Harold, I Hate You Is Your New Favorite Downtown Dance/Theater Piece, "cakeface is a group of fierce, funny, talented women". The company's projects thread together intricate choreography and original, abstract scripts, which contemplate the uncomfortable through the use of grim themes and an inherently wry female wit. Creative Loafing recently called their work “as disturbing as it is delightful". cakeface is founded by writer, director and choreographer Amanda Szeglowski, a HERE Resident Artist and recipient of the Virginia B. Toulmin Foundation's Women Playwrights Commissioning program.

Stairway to Stardom is a multi-media infused original dance-theatre work. Inspired by a public access television show, Stairway is a deeply sympathetic exploration of the disenfranchised amateur performer. As the piece investigates a distinct aspect of the American dream—what it means to “make it”—it unearths hidden truths, reminding us of our often naive notions of success and talent. 

 

Synthesizing intricate choreography and original texts by Amanda Szeglowski, lighting by Amanda K. Ringger, costumes by Oana Botez, set design by Aviva Novick and the post-apocalyptic sound and visuals of Brooklyn's Prism House: Matt O'Hare + Brian Wenner, Stairway to Stardom will premiere in September 2017 at HERE Arts Center.
